David Hendricks wrote:
> If you wish to focus only on a particular part of the codebase

It's more about getting an overview of what has changed.

It is impossible to discern whether "Fix MMU setup" is at all
relevant for my ThinkPad from the message alone. Maybe some setup
was wrong - what do I know. "armv7: Fix MMU setup" however makes it
clear what the change is.


> specify the directories/files you wish to look at when running git log.

It's the other way around, for creating an overview.

The commit message represents the commit. The commit contains a root
tree. Commits only affecting subsets of the code isn't really an
accurate representation of how the repository works.


> Actually, I think it would look kind of ugly to do "git log src/arch/x86"
> and see every commit cluttered with some cookie-cutter prefix.

Maybe - or maybe it is simply expected. Within x86 it's possible that
there will be several different and distinct parts.
